Re: One Way Set-Up?

Hi Michael, You can still run a diff with the one-way pulley. It will probably be easier to drive than having a front one-way and not suffer quite so much under-steer as a spool. You get the additional maintenance however and it's considered to be (very slightly) slower when accelerating, due to the...
